import { useCallback, useEffect, useRef } from "react"; import { useComposeStore } from "@/stores/compose-store"; const VIDEO_PREFERRED_MIME = "video/webm;codecs=vp9,opus"; const VIDEO_FALLBACK_MIME = "video/webm"; const AUDIO_PREFERRED_MIME = "audio/webm;codecs=opus"; const AUDIO_FALLBACK_MIME = "audio/webm"; function getMediaMime(mode: "video" | "audio"): string { if (mode === "audio") { return MediaRecorder.isTypeSupported(AUDIO_PREFERRED_MIME) ? AUDIO_PREFERRED_MIME : AUDIO_FALLBACK_MIME; } return MediaRecorder.isTypeSupported(VIDEO_PREFERRED_MIME) ? VIDEO_PREFERRED_MIME : VIDEO_FALLBACK_MIME; } /** * Manages MediaRecorder lifecycle and writes results to compose-store. * * Does NOT handle uploads or particle creation — that responsibility * belongs to the configure step after the user finalizes stream metadata. */ export function useRecorder() { const recorderRef = useRef(null); const streamRef = useRef(null); const chunksRef = useRef([]); const startTimeRef = useRef(0); const recordingMode = useComposeStore((s) => s.recordingMode); const setMediaStream = useComposeStore((s) => s.setMediaStream); const setError = useComposeStore((s) => s.setError); const finishRecording = useComposeStore((s) => s.finishRecording); const stopTracks = useCallback(() => { streamRef.current?.getTracks().forEach((t) => t.stop()); streamRef.current = null; recorderRef.current = null; chunksRef.current = []; setMediaStream(null); }, [setMediaStream]); const startRecording = useCallback(async () => { try { const constraints = recordingMode === "video" ? { video: true, audio: true } : { audio: true }; const mediaStream = await navigator.mediaDevices.getUserMedia(constraints); streamRef.current = mediaStream; setMediaStream(mediaStream); chunksRef.current = []; startTimeRef.current = Date.now(); const mime = getMediaMime(recordingMode); const recorder = new MediaRecorder(mediaStream, { mimeType: mime }); recorderRef.current = recorder; recorder.ondataavailable = (e) => { if (e.data.size > 0) chunksRef.current.push(e.data); }; recorder.onstop = () => { const durationMs = Date.now() - startTimeRef.current; const blob = new Blob(chunksRef.current, { type: mime }); stopTracks(); if (blob.size > 0) { finishRecording(blob, durationMs); } }; recorder.start(); } catch (err) { stopTracks(); setError( err instanceof Error ? err.message : "Failed to start recording", ); } }, [recordingMode, setMediaStream, setError, finishRecording, stopTracks]); const stopRecording = useCallback(() => { if (recorderRef.current?.state === "recording") { recorderRef.current.stop(); } }, []); const cancelRecording = useCallback(() => { if (recorderRef.current) { recorderRef.current.ondataavailable = null; recorderRef.current.onstop = null; if (recorderRef.current.state === "recording") { recorderRef.current.stop(); } } stopTracks(); }, [stopTracks]); useEffect(() => { return () => stopTracks(); }, [stopTracks]); return { startRecording, stopRecording, cancelRecording }; }
